Training Requirements (These may be completed upon offer of employment)
- Enrollment in the Oregon Office of Child Care’s Central Background Registry
- Current Food Handler’s Card
- Current certification in CPR/First Aid
- Completion of the Introduction to Child Care Health and Safety (ICCHS) course offered through the Oregon Office of Child Care
- Completion of Recognizing and Reporting Child Abuse and Neglect (RRCAN) or similar course within the state of Oregon
- 15 Hours of training per year, 8 of which must be in child development- This will be completed throughout the time of employment
